  21. I've had teh good fortune to play with some other good Defenders, especially Empaths. Whenever I've been doubled up it's usually been with either Kathaan or Black Medic and both are good at what they do.

    It also helps that we are on Teamspeak as it's much easier to shout out "Stunned" or "Held" or "ClearMind" when you want one.

    But as a general rule I always put my clear mind priority on the other defender, and do it as often as possible even if it stacks up. As an Empath stuns/holds/immobs are the only things that really bother me and hence I stack up on Break Free's before every mission just in case.

    After the defenders I usually then concentrate on the Blasters and Controllers and leave the Scrappers and Tanks to their own devices, only CM-ing if they shout up they need it. Most of the Tanks and Scrappers I play with regularly have their own inherent protection against those effects so I don't waste the time and effort buffing them like that.

    And as I said Teamspeak means they can let me know the INSTANT they are held and I can CM them a moment later. Best invention EVER Teamspeak.

    As for the other buffs, well I guess like most empaths (and correct me if I'm wrong) I don't even watch the battle that closely, I tend to be keeping the majority of my attention on the Team tab and those little green and blue bars.

    I tend to base my Fort, RA and AB buffs on what's needed by the team. For example if everyone is looking ragged for End I'll try and gather them up for a Rec Aura drop. If I'm struggling to keep the team 'green' I'll try and get everyone together for a Regen Aura drop (although I often pop this at the same time as Recovery!)

    If someone misses out on the RA drops or if one particular member is really low on end and getting his or her butt kicked, or is facing a boss or similar, then they'll get AB as a matter of priority.

    I've been doing it since I6 and ED. Why ?

    Well the healing aura is now so small in it's heal points I feel it's not much more useful than as a 'tick-over' heal and frankly if it wasn't on auto then I'd rarely use it except as a desperate last measure when I don't have HO or AP to use.

    I've thus far NEVER come across an ocassion where the Heal Aura has prevented me from spot healing. The activation time is far too brief to cause any real problem.

    The Endurance drain issue is not a problem since ED as I have Stamina and pretty much all my powers have an End Red in. *shrug*. I could spam heals and use powers all day and never run out of End.

    Also some people have said that they hate seeing the Aura go off every few seconds. I'll respectfully state here then that you are probably teamed with a lazy healer. The powers queue up just like any others, and if I'm in the middle of performing spot heals and buffs the HA just queues up to activate in the next free spot. I can't say that it triggers more than once every 20 secs or so.

    In fact so far since I've been doing it, NONE of the teams I've done it on seem to have noticed I'm spamming it at all. Or at least no-ones ever mentioned it. And that includes doing the 2nd Shadow Shard TF on Sunday for 8 hours.

    As Knightingale I'm a 'front line' healer. I use a combination of Hover and Temp Inv to stay right in the thick of the actio and alongside the troops. Thus the Heal Aura more or less hits most of the team everytime it goes off. Very often I've actually found that it can be the difference between life and death. (Much like the much maligned Regeneration Aura, which I also find invaluable!)

    As I said in the other thread, I see it as a way of automating part of my job which in turn makes me more efficient and gives more time to focus on spot heals and buffing. Frankly that makes me a better healer and keeps my teams alive longer.
